diff options
| author | Richard Henderson | 2016-06-30 20:44:14 +0200 |
|---|---|---|
| committer | Richard Henderson | 2016-10-26 17:29:02 +0200 |
| commit | 7f5616f53896a4e08ad37de3ac50d3a4cc8eff7a (patch) | |
| tree | 5feceb53c4f1796bdbbae0d39d7543793723fcb8 /linux-user/linux_loop.h | |
| parent | tests: add atomic_add-bench (diff) | |
| download | qemu-7f5616f53896a4e08ad37de3ac50d3a4cc8eff7a.tar.gz qemu-7f5616f53896a4e08ad37de3ac50d3a4cc8eff7a.tar.xz qemu-7f5616f53896a4e08ad37de3ac50d3a4cc8eff7a.zip | |
target-arm: Rearrange aa32 load and store functions
Stop specializing on TARGET_LONG_BITS == 32; unconditionally allocate
a temp and expand with tcg_gen_extu_i32_tl. Split out gen_aa32_addr,
gen_aa32_frob64, gen_aa32_ld_i32 and gen_aa32_st_i32 as separate interfaces.
Reviewed-by: Alex Bennée <alex.bennee@linaro.org>
Signed-off-by: Richard Henderson <rth@twiddle.net>
Diffstat (limited to 'linux-user/linux_loop.h')
0 files changed, 0 insertions, 0 deletions
